The "ET Summit" will bring together policymakers, program planners and implementers, researchers, technology developers and manufacturers, and financiers to discuss the latest innovations in energy-efficient technologies and practices for commercial and residential buildings, industry, and demand response.
Twenty-five working sessions have been organized on the key energy-saving technologies and practices entering the market, as well as key policy considerations and strategies for "ET" promotion and commercialization.
An opening plenary each day will feature speakers with regional and California perspectives who will offer a high-level view of the role of "ET" in meeting energy demand, the role of public and private sector players, and the impact of their efforts to date. Dan Cayan, from the Scripps Oceanographic Institute's Climate Research Division, will deliver a luncheon keynote address emphasizing the role of energy-saving technologies in addressing today's energy and climate challenges.
A cocktail reception and live showcase of emerging technologies will be held in conjunction with the "ET Summit" on the evening of October 26th.
The conference is sponsored by Emerging Technologies Coordinating CouncilSouthern California Edison; Southern California Gas Company; San Diego Gas and Electric Company; Pacific Gas and Electric Company; California Energy Commissionand the New York State Energy Research and Development Authority. It is organized by ACEEE.
